James Michael Rosenbaum

Judge, U.S. District Court for the District of Minnesota

Appointed by President Ronald Reagan in 1985 and confirmed by voice vote, James Michael Rosenbaum was a Judge on the U.S. District Court for the District of Minnesota. He earned a law degree from University of Minnesota Law School in 1969. Sources: FJC Biographical Directory · Senate confirmation, July 16, 1985
